Salary: $70,000.00 - $97,075.00 Annually Location : Venice, FL Job Type: Full-Time Job Number: 2337 Department: Police Opening Date: 10/03/2025 Description Starting salary to commence at $70,000 - $83,944 except in extenuating circumstances.Candidates with 3 or more years of prior LEO experience will be eligible for advance step entry upon obtaining FDLE certification. 3+ years of LEO experience will start at $75,276 4+ years of LEO experience will start at $78,061 5+ years of LEO experience will start at $80,949 6+ years of LEO experience will start at $83,944 General Statement of Job Protects and serves the public. Patrols assigned zone to detect, prevent, and/or deter crime, maintain order, and enforce laws in the City. City Expectations: Certain essential city services are required to be maintained in any civil emergency. Depending upon the type of emergency, any and all employees may be activated as essential employees in the event of an emergency. Duties & Responsibilities Specific Duties and ResponsibilitiesEssential Functions: 1. Patrols and performs duties in assigned area while driving a motor vehicle; exercising special care in emergency situations. 2. Responds to calls for assistance and interviews witnesses/other individuals regarding incidents to maintain order and resolve conflicts. 3. Monitors, receives and transmits information via radio, phone and/or computer. 4. Loads, unloads and discharges firearms during training and in situations that justify the use of deadly force following Department policy/procedure and statutory requirements. 5. Provides a wide range of information and services both verbally and in writing. 6. Reads and comprehends rules, regulations, policies, procedures and other documentation to ensure knowledge is acquired and retained regarding law enforcement activities. 7. Prepares legible, accurate, complete and timely reports, including sketches in handwritten or computer generated form. 8. Conducts physical searches of persons and locations to detect weapons, contraband and/or evidence. 9. Testifies in court or legal proceedings. 10. Initiates and assists in arresting adult and juvenile offenders when legal elements are met and when in accordance with Department policy/procedure. Minimum Qualifications Minimum Education and Training High school diploma or an Associate Degree from an accredited college is preferred. Possess a current Law Enforcement Certificate issued by the Florida Criminal Justice Standards and Training Commission. Must be of good moral character as determined by a thorough background check, with no conviction of a felony or a misdemeanor involving perjury or false statement. A citizen of the United States. Possess a valid Florida driver's license or must obtain within thirty (30) days from date of hire. Be a minimum of nineteen (19) years of age. Successfully complete a polygraph. Successfully pass a drug screening test. Satisfactorily undergo a physical examination. A veteran of an armed service of the United States, must have a minimum of a general discharge. Minimum Qualifications and Standards RequiredSkill Requirements: Knowledge of modern principles, practices and procedures of police work. Ability to work independently of direct supervision and capable of sustaining regular and predictable attendance. Skill driving vehicles and in using firearms in accordance with established guidelines. Ability to prepare clear, concise, comprehensive and timely reports, and maintain records and files. Possess excellent listening, speaking and communication abilities. Skill in apprehending and arresting suspects. Ability to understand and follow verbal and written instructions. Ability to remember names, faces and details of incidents.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with co-workers, supervisors, other City employees, governmental officials and the general public; maintaining the trust, faith and confidence of supervisory personnel. Ability to properly retain and dispense confidential information. Meet the Florida Police Standards Board criteria. Possess a valid Florida Driver's license, free of any serious violations. Requires a working knowledge of the current version of the Microsoft Office Professional software suite including proficiency with Word and Excel. Must have a basic understanding of the current version of the Microsoft Windows operating system. Familiarity with Superion Software applications based on an iSeries system is preferred. Working knowledge of the current versions of Microsoft Outlook and Internet Explorer is also highly recommended. Ability to learn specific computer applications used in the Police Department. Physical Requirements: Ability to stand, walk, run, lift, pull, push, hear, speak, twist, turn, bend, and crouch. Position requires visual acuity. Reasonable accommodation will be considered for individuals with physical disabilities. Supplemental Information Working Conditions: Works in shift work with rotating pass days. Must be available for any/all emergencies; which can extend the normal work period if required. Work involves sitting and driving in patrol car for long periods of time while wearing standard issue uniform and accessories and exposure to a wide range of potential hazards. Work is primarily performed outside with exposure to all types of weather conditions. Newly hired Police officers are in probationary status for one year from date of hire.
